Amuletta@lemmy.cato Canada@lemmy.ca•Canada in 'facility crisis' as aging public pools face wave of major repairs or closures6·7 days agoI wasn’t living here then, but when the Shaw Center was to be built in Saskatoon, apparently a public town hall type meeting was held to announce it and at the very end the city planners of the time said something like “Oh by the way, we’re mothballing the Harry Bailey Aquatic Center, so this replaces it”.
To their utter astonishment, people loudly protested and they were forced to back down and keep Harry Bailey. Gee, imagine that - people actually wanted a centrally located pool designed for actual swimming, so that they didn’t have to drive out to the far west edge of town if they lived on the east side. The only other indoor pools in or close to the east side are tiny cramped “leisure” pools. (Lawson is bearable, Lakewood is thoroughly awful for laps.)
So, Harry Bailey was in service until early 2023 and is now undergoing a massive renovation. Looking forward to swimming there again next year. Last time I drove by they were installing photovoltaic panels on the steep roof.
